studio more is a contemporary architecture office, founded in Stuttgart in 2023. We are a young, committed team of architects rethinking and shaping the built environment through innovative, sustainable and contextual architecture.

For us, architecture is more than construction – it is a tool to improve lives, challenge conventions and create spaces that matter. Our work spans residential and cultural projects, pavilions and experimental structures exploring new materials and methods of making. Every design is rooted in architectural research, yet grounded in everyday reality.

A key task today is the decarbonisation of our built environment: conversions and energy refurbishments of existing buildings are an essential part of our work. Making more with less – hence the name, studio more.

Founders

Dr. Mostafa Aboughaly

Founding partner, architect

Mostafa studied architecture at the Architectural Association School of Architecture (AA) in London, the University of Stuttgart, and the GUC. He completed his PhD at the University of Stuttgart, where he has been teaching since 2017 in architectural design and experimental construction.

Before founding studio more in 2023, he worked in architecture offices in London, Munich and Stuttgart, gaining experience across a wide range of projects and scales. His work focuses on spatial clarity, innovative building systems, and integrating research with practice.

In addition to teaching, Mostafa regularly gives lectures, is invited to academic juries, and collaborates on interdisciplinary research at the intersection of architecture, material science and technology.

Together with Chiara, Mostafa led the design and construction of a research-driven timber building within the Cluster of Excellence at the University of Stuttgart — a collaborative project that embodies their commitment to architecture as a bridge between research and reality.

Chiara Weiß

Founding partner, architect

Chiara studied architecture at the Technische Hochschule Nürnberg Georg Simon Ohm, where she developed a strong foundation in sustainable design and building technologies. She went on to work in several renowned architecture offices across Germany and Italy, including practices in Munich, Berlin, Belluno, Sicily and Stuttgart. These diverse experiences shaped her sensitivity to place, materiality and atmosphere.

Chiara has been teaching architecture and design studios at university level since 2018, focusing on spatial composition, tectonics and architectural storytelling. She is regularly invited as a guest critic and jury member at architecture schools across Germany.

She is currently pursuing her PhD at the University of Stuttgart, where her research examines the interplay between architectural quality and sustainable development — how design excellence, responsibility and ecological awareness can coexist meaningfully in contemporary architecture. This critical, future-oriented perspective informs her practice at studio more, bridging the gap between theory and implementation.

Selected milestones

  1. 2017/18

    The founders begin teaching – architectural design, experimental construction and building theory.

  2. 2023

    studio more Architekten PartGmbB is founded in Stuttgart by Mostafa Aboughaly and Chiara Weiß.

  3. 2023–

    Conversions, energy refurbishments and new buildings for private clients – including Haus U5, Haus K10 and Haus C1 across the full planning scope.

  4. IBA’27

    Involvement in the development and realisation of the research building of the University of Stuttgart's Cluster of Excellence, recognised as an IBA’27 project.
